June 17, 2015 at 4:31 am #29632
Ossie-SharonMemberHi, Sitter88. We actually wouldn’t recommend those, as they contain artificial sweeteners that can work against your efforts here. You can read more about the types of sweeteners we do recommend here: http://www.trimdownclub.com/the-best-way-to-sweeten-your-tea-2. For flavoring, squeezes of citrus or steeping berries or sliced fruit in water for several hours does the trick and provides extra health benefits.
